Rūpe Guṇe Anupamā Lakṣmī Koṭi Manoramā
His handsomeness and virtues are without peer. He enchants the hearts of millions of goddesses of fortune. He enjoys nectar rāsa-dance pastimes with millions and millions of gopīs in Vraja. Why is this Lord now an avadhūta?
What shall I say first of my sad bewilderment? He is the guru of all playful heroes. He is a kalpa-taru tree of nectar. Why did Lord Nitāi accept sannyāsa?
Śeṣa and Saṅkarṣaṇa are His aṁśa and kalā avatāras. At every moment he is gloriously manifest in the spiritual world of Goloka. Śiva and Brahmā cannot attain Him. Hew is beyond the touch of the Vedas. Why is Lord Nitāi now rapt in pastimes of saṅkīrtana?
He is Lord Kṛṣṇa's elder brother. His name is the great Lord Balarāma. But in Kali-yuga His name is Śrī Nityānanda. He has plunged all the people of the world in the nectar of ecstatic love for Lord Gaura. Only the fool Balarāma dāsa He has not plunged. Only Balarāma dāsa is left behind.
